Burgau, Styria, Austria

Overview

Burgau is a quaint village in Styria, Austria, known for its spa gardens, historical charm, and picturesque castle. With a population of just over 1,000, the town offers a peaceful retreat in the Austrian countryside, ideal for relaxation and exploration of local traditions.

Best Time to Visit

May-September for warm weather, outdoor activities, and local festivals.

Local Tips

Shops close early and many businesses close on Sundays. Bring cash, as some small stores and restaurants may not accept cards.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ping is customary, around 5–10%. Casual dress is acceptable but respectful attire is recommended for church or formal events. Greet locals with a friendly 'Grüß Gott.'

Safety Warnings

Burgau is very safe; however, be cautious when driving on rural roads, especially at night. No notable scams or danger areas.

Hidden Gems

Explore the Kurpark's secret flower paths, visit the local farm stands for artisanal cheeses, and discover beautifully preserved alleyways near the castle.
